SUMMARY:Bike Week: Classic Film Screening for Adults
DESCRIPTION:To celebrate the art of biking for Bike Week\, Leixlip Library will be screening The Flying Scotsman. \nGraeme Obree\, a bike shop owner facing financial difficulties\, embarks on a remarkable quest for glory in the world of competitive cycling. Driven by a fierce determination and supported by his family\, he designs and builds his own unique bicycle\, nicknamed “Old Faithful.” His journey is a compelling blend of personal triumph and perseverance\, as he battles mental health challenges and strives to overcome significant obstacles to achieve his dream of cycling success. \nWhether you’re a regular cyclist\, thinking of getting back on the bike\, or just enjoy a good story\, this screening is a great way to mark Bike Week and be inspired. \nBooking not required\, drop-in.

SUMMARY:Safe Routes for All: Creating the Conditions for Everyday Cycling
DESCRIPTION:Panel discussion\nThis Bike Week panel will explore what needs to be in place for cycling as a realistic\, everyday option for getting around – to work\, school\, library\, shop\, training\, dancing or music lessons. \nFramed under the Safe Routes for All umbrella\, the discussion will look beyond infrastructure to consider other conditions that influence decisions on everyday cycling\, such as confidence\, accessibility\, behaviour\, social norms and lived experience. The event will explore real‑world barriers and enablers by bringing together young cycling ambassadors\, community voices and University of Limerick researchers. \nThe conversation will begin with a focus on lived experiences\, before researchers reflect on the themes raised\, drawing on evidence from transport\, health\, behaviour and environmental research. A moderated discussion will bring these perspectives together\, with time for audience questions. \nThis event is suitable for anyone interested in everyday cycling\, including students and families\, community groups\, researchers and members of the public.
